If you have cat smells (I had 10 cats!!! I know this is an issue) such as a male spraying on smething such as shoes, purses or if you want to remove smoke odors from something (this only works on things that can be placed in a plastic toter.) put about 1 inch of kitty litter (non-clumping) in the bottom of a large plastic storage box, take a grate of some sort, fridge stove whatever you can set something out of the litter with, and let it set in there about a week. It will pull out and absorb horrible scents. If you can set the box outside in the sun - that's even better! This works great on books and musty items too - even horribly stinky shoes!!! To keep shoes fresh, take an old nylon knee-high stocking and fill it partially with litter and stuff it into the shoes overnight, each night!

An easy way to clean the fridge is to put the shelves in the dishwasher. Remove the top rack of the dishwasher to accommodate the size of the shelves and run it with detergent. Put the top rack back in to wash the smaller door shelves and bins. While the shelves are out you can wipe down the interior. Works for large upright freezers too.

Save money and the environment – dust the back of your fridge. While nobody can see it, the dust on the back of your fridge is making yours inefficient. The science is that the pipes on the back heat up and cool down to keep your fridge at the right temperature. Once they’re covered in dust, which is an insulator, they can’t exchange this heat as well. You’ll save money on electric bills and keep your fridge in better shape as it won’t have to work so hard.
